Regular checks are the cornerstone of effective maintenance for semi-electric CSD fillers. It is imperative to establish a routine inspection schedule to detect any potential issues early on and prevent costly downtime. In your maintenance plan, include thorough inspections of all components, such as valves, sensors, and electrical connections. Look for signs of wear and tear, leaks, or any deviations from normal operating parameters.
Moreover, pay close attention to the cleanliness of the filler. Regular cleaning not only ensures product integrity but also prevents clogs and blockages that can disrupt the bottling process. Develop a cleaning protocol that adheres to industry standards and manufacturer recommendations to maintain optimal performance.
Valve adjustments play a crucial role in the smooth operation of semi-electric CSD fillers. Over time, valves can become misaligned or worn, leading to issues such as improper filling levels or inconsistent flow rates. Regularly calibrate and adjust valves to maintain accuracy and efficiency in the filling process.
During routine maintenance, inspect all valves for proper function and tightness. Address any leaks, cracks, or malfunctions promptly to prevent product wastage and ensure product quality. Work closely with your maintenance team to establish clear procedures for valve adjustments and incorporate them into your maintenance schedule.
CO2 management is a critical aspect of maintaining semi-electric CSD fillers, given the significance of carbonation levels in carbonated soft drinks. Proper CO2 levels are essential for achieving the desired taste profile and carbonation in your beverages. Regularly monitor and adjust CO2 levels to ensure consistency and quality across your product line.
Invest in reliable CO2 monitoring equipment and conduct routine checks to verify the accuracy of your carbonation system. Collaborate with your quality control team to establish benchmarks for CO2 levels and implement corrective measures when deviations occur. By maintaining precise control over CO2 management, you can uphold product integrity and meet consumer expectations.
